I also had KM2's on the Dodge its a '07 Ram 3500, I got 42k out of them, Im over 40k already on the Silent Armors and have lots of tread let I guessing that they will go well over 50k. They are awesome in the rain and snow. The KM2's werent all that great in the rain and hard packed snow. Unless your in mud or rocks all the time go with the silent Armor.
